The 2025 Disney Parks Magical Christmas Day Parade returns Christmas morning with a lineup of performances, celebrity appearances, and a look at what's ahead for Disney in 2026.
You can watch the parade on ABC at 10:00 a.m. EST / 9:00 a.m. CST / 5:00 a.m. MST / 5:00 a.m. PST, with streaming available on Disney+, Hulu, and the Disney YouTube channel starting at 11:00 a.m. EST / 8:00 a.m. PST. The special will remain available to stream through January 4, 2026.
This year brings a returning host and two first-timers:
- Alfonso Ribeiro hosts for the second year.
- Ginnifer Goodwin joins as co-host.
- Maia Kealoha reports from the parade route.
Performances From Disney Destinations Worldwide
The ABC Christmas Day Parade features musical acts filmed across Disneyland, Walt Disney World, Aulani, and EPCOT. Performers include:
- Gwen Stefani -- "White Christmas" from Sleeping Beauty Castle at Disneyland Resort
- Coco Jones -- "This Christmas" from Millennium Falcon in Star Wars: Galaxy's Edge at Disney's Hollywood Studios
- Iam Tongi -- "The Christmas Song" from Aulani, A Disney Resort & Spa
- Lady A -- "Winter Wonderland" from World Celebration Gardens at EPCOT
- Nicole Scherzinger -- "Christmas (Baby Please Come Home)" from Sleeping Beauty Castle
- Mariah the Scientist -- "Please Come Home for Christmas" from the Tree of Life at Disney's Animal Kingdom
- Bebe Rexha -- "Last Christmas" from Cinderella Castle at Magic Kingdom
You'll also see the parade down Main Street, U.S.A. with floats, Disney characters, and Santa.
Celebrating 42 Years of the Parade
The broadcast began in 1983 and has grown into an annual tradition for many households. This year includes:
- Surprises for three families with trips to Walt Disney World, Disneyland, and Disney Cruise Line.
- A feature on a Walt Disney World Cast Member recognized for their positive impact.
Sneak Peeks for Disney Fans
Viewers will get looks at two upcoming films:
- Disney and Pixar's "Hoppers"
- The live-action "Moana"
